1. Understanding Google SEO
Google SEO (Search Engine Optimization) is the process of optimizing your website to rank higher on Google’s search results. It involves improving content, technical setup, and user experience to attract organic traffic. Mastering SEO basics ensures your site is visible to the right audience.

2. Keyword Research Is Key
Keywords are the foundation of SEO.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ner to find relevant search terms your audience uses. Focus on long-tail keywords for better targeting and lower competition.
3. High-Quality Content Matters
Google prioritizes valuable, original content. Write informative, engaging articles that answer user queries. Avoid keyword stuffing—natural language and readability boost rankings.
4. On-Page SEO optimization
Optimize titles, meta descriptions, headers (H1, H2), and URLs with keywords. Ensure images have alt text and internal links guide users through your site seamlessly.
5. Mobile-Friendly Design
Google favors mobile-responsive websites. Test your site’s mobile compatibility using Google’s Mobile-Friendly Test tool to avoid losing rankings.
6. Page Speed and Performance
Slow-loading pages hurt rankings. Use tools like PageSpeed Insights to optimize images, enable caching, and reduce server response time.
7. Backlinks Build Authority
Earn high-quality backlinks from reputable sites to boost credibility. Guest posting and creating shareable content help attract organic links.
8. User Experience (UX) Signals
A well-structured, easy-to-navigate site keeps visitors engaged. Improve dwell time and reduce bounce rates with clear calls-to-action and intuitive design.
9. Secure Website with HTTPS
Google ranks secure sites higher. Install an SSL certificate to switch from HTTP to HTTPS, ensuring data encryption and user trust.
10. Track Progress with Analytics
Use Google Analytics and Search Console to monitor traffic, rankings, and technical issues. Regular analysis helps refine your SEO strategy for long-term success.
